Type confusion in V8 in Google Chrome prior to 128.0.6613.84 allowed a remote attacker to exploit heap corruption via a crafted HTML page. (Chromium security severity: High)
An attacker prepares a specially crafted HTML page, which when visited by the victim triggers a type confusion error in the V8 engine. Type confusion occurs when the engine treats an object in memory as a different type than it actually is, leading to incorrect heap operations (heap corruption). The error is triggered on the client side with minimal user interaction — simply visiting the malicious page in the browser is sufficient.
An attacker can achieve arbitrary code execution (RCE) in the browser context and potentially escape the browser sandbox, which may lead to complete takeover of the victim's system (high risk of confidentiality, integrity, and availability breach).
Google Chrome must be updated immediately to version 128.0.6613.84 or later. Microsoft Edge users should apply the appropriate patch available from the manufacturer according to references. Due to active exploitation of the vulnerability, the update should be performed immediately.
Google Chrome in versions prior to 128.0.6613.84 and Microsoft Edge based on the same Chromium engine version.

Apply mitigations per vendor instructions or discontinue use of the product if mitigations are unavailable.
Google Chromium V8 contains a type confusion vulnerability that allows a remote attacker to exploit heap corruption via a crafted HTML page. This vulnerability could affect multiple web browsers that utilize Chromium, including, but not limited to, Google Chrome, Microsoft Edge, and Opera.
